"Drew Adams" <drew.adams <at> oracle.com> writes:

> emacs -Q
>  
> M-x customize-option custom-magic-show
>  
> Change the value to "no" using Value Menu.
> Choose Set for Current Session.
>
> You can never change it back to another value, because there is no State
> button.

Apart from doing a setq manually, there is an "Apply" (it's labeled "Set
for current session" in 24.1) button at the top of the buffer.
